-fix tiny leak, doxygen
[oweals/gnunet.git] / src / core / gnunet-service-core_sessions.c
index a8d3d360978715097160c5857edfc0a3e415a9b2..eb42d6fbce8cf4a9ca284dab5c23b3963145d3ce 100644 (file)
@@ -265,7 +265,7 @@ GSC_SESSIONS_create (const struct GNUNET_PeerIdentity *peer,
 
   GNUNET_log (GNUNET_ERROR_TYPE_DEBUG, "Creating session for peer `%4s'\n",
               GNUNET_i2s (peer));
-  session = GNUNET_malloc (sizeof (struct Session));
+  session = GNUNET_new (struct Session);
   session->tmap = GSC_TYPEMAP_create ();
   session->peer = *peer;
   session->kxinfo = kx;